Output 758893c34b33a74c7e18ddfd11a1634ce2f4ce71aab325b9f1ebd7b92c0f5846:56

value
153691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41c4a5b5ad8c70673e1f2460e72358801d256042 OP_EQUAL
address
37gmRJkgyQU3EhwRxkd9nnJtv7DQ15Z3Eq
transaction
758893c34b33a74c7e18ddfd11a1634ce2f4ce71aab325b9f1ebd7b92c0f5846
spent
true